These round little cookies were a staple of birthday parties growing up in Venezuela. They are called polvorosas, which loosely means dusty ones as they are very crumbly and sugary!
Yields: Approximately 20 cookies
Ingredients:
-
125 g vegetable shortening
-
125 g sugar
-
250 g all-purpose flour
-
½ teaspoon ground cinnamon
-
Powdered sugar for decorating
Instructions:
-
Preheat the oven:
-
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C).
-
Make the dough:
-
Measure the vegetable shortening, sugar, and all-purpose flour into a mixing bowl.
-
Add the ground cinnamon.
-
Beat the mixture until it pulls away from the sides of the bowl and forms a cohesive dough.
-
Shape the cookies:
-
Roll the dough into small balls and shape them carefully as desired.
-
Bake:
-
Place the cookies on a baking sheet and bake for 12 minutes.
-
Cool and decorate:
-
Remove the cookies from the oven and let them cool completely.
-
Sprinkle them with powdered sugar before serving.
